Buried For Forty Years
memory haunted her for forty years feelings so real they held her down pinned to a darkness she was not aware of in the daylight therapist suggested she unpeel her layers suggested she let down her wall suggested and suggested and suggested she hated him more each week she was forty-eight when she decided to walk back in time to recall the feelings of that day, that hour, to remember the face of her abusers to forgive herself for not saving herself A stormy night One where no one can sleep comfortably She was half in and out of dream land when she began walking the steps to face that which she had buried when she was eight As she approached the memories began to fly They dissipated rapidly, no longer having a hold on her I am my own best therapist, she said She forgave herself and her child self smiled Realizing for the first time it was not their blame at all.
